Possible Causes of This Issue
Pipe leaks can happen for a variety of reasons, and understanding the root cause is crucial for preventing future damage. One of the most common reasons is aging pipes. Over time, materials like copper, PVC, and galvanized steel deteriorate, leading to cracks and corrosion that cause leaks.
High water pressure is another factor that can contribute to leaks. When the water pressure in your plumbing system is too high, it puts stress on the pipes, causing joints and seals to weaken and eventually leak. Similarly, temperature changes can cause pipes to expand and contract, leading to fractures, especially in older plumbing systems.
Clogs and blockages can also cause leaks. When drains or pipes become clogged, the pressure inside builds up, forcing water to escape through weak points. Additionally, tree roots growing into underground pipes, poor installation, or damage from home renovations can all lead to unexpected leaks. How We Can Fix That
The first step in addressing a pipe leak is identifying the source of the problem. Our team uses advanced leak detection technology to locate hidden leaks without unnecessary damage to your walls, floors, or ceilings. Once we find the affected area, we shut off the water supply to prevent further damage and begin the cleanup process.
Water removal is critical to preventing secondary damage such as mold growth or structural weakening. Using high-powered extraction equipment, we remove any standing water and then deploy industrial-grade dehumidifiers to dry out affected areas. This ensures that excess moisture doesn’t lead to long-term problems.
Once the area is dry, we repair or replace the damaged section of the pipe. If the issue is minor, we use sealing and patching techniques to restore the integrity of the pipe. For more severe leaks, we replace the affected section with durable materials to prevent future problems.
